Are you a commercially minded finance professional who enjoys influencing business decisions and working closely with senior stakeholders? Our client is a growing organisation with ambitious plans, where finance plays a central role in driving performance and supporting strategic growth. Based in Bristol with a flexible hybrid approach, you'll join a collaborative finance team where your expertise will be valued and your work will make a visible difference across the business.

This is an opportunity to step into a highly visible Senior Finance Business Partner role, using your technical accounting background to shape commercial decisions, improve performance and support the organisation through its next phase of growth.

How you'll make an impact:

  • Partner with senior business leaders to provide commercial challenge and financial insight
  • Analyse business performance, identifying opportunities to improve profitability and support growth
  • Develop financial models to support investment decisions, business cases, and strategic initiatives
  • Lead budgeting, forecasting, and long-range financial planning
  • Translate financial information into clear, commercially focused recommendations
  • Challenge assumptions and influence key business decisions
  • Support pricing strategies, commercial proposals, and investment appraisals
  • Improve financial reporting and planning processes across the business
  • Build trusted relationships with stakeholders at all levels
  • Contribute to finance transformation and continuous improvement initiatives

Why you're a great fit:

  • Qualified accountant (ACA, ACCA or CIMA)
  • A strong technical accounting background with excellent analytical skills
  • Experience operating at Audit Manager level, or equivalent experience within a commercial finance or business partnering role
  • Strong financial modelling and analytical capability
  • Excellent stakeholder management skills with the confidence to influence and challenge senior leaders
  • Commercially minded with the ability to turn financial information into practical business insight

What you'll get in return:

  • £75,000-£85,000 salary
  • Performance-related bonus
  • Hybrid working, with 2 days per week in the Bristol office
